/*
red : #9c302a;
green : #7b983d
*/

body, p, h1, h2, h3, h4, h5, h6, h7, img, div, ul, li, ol {padding:0;margin:0}

body {
    text-align:center;
    background:#fff;
    font-family:sans-serif;
}

h6 {color:#7b983d;font-size:16px;font-weight:bold;padding-top:15px;}
h7 {color:#9c302a;font-size:12px;font-weight:bold;}
.event {font-size:13px;}

p { font:13px sans-serif; padding-top:15px; }

#wrapper {
    width:930px;
    margin:30px auto;
    border:solid 4px #fff;
    background:#fcf5e3;
}

#header {
    height:275px;
    background:url(../images/header.jpg) no-repeat;
}

#menu {background:#fcf5e3;margin:3px 0 10px 0;}

#menu li {
    display:inline;
    font:bold 16px sans-serif;
    border-right:solid 2px #9c302a;
    padding:0 15px;
    
}

a:link {text-decoration:none;color:#9c302a;}
a:visited {text-decoration:none;color:#9c302a;}
a:hover {text-decoration:none;color:#7b983d;}
a:active {text-decoration:none;color:#9c302a;}


#content {
    width:930px;
    background:#000 url(../images/bg.jpg) repeat-y;
    float:left;
    padding-top:20px;
    text-align:left;
    
}

#left {
    width:600px;
    text-align:justify;
    padding:15px 15px 15px 35px;
    float:left;
}

#right {
    width:250px;
    text-align:left;
    padding:15px;
    float:left;
}

#frame {
    margin-top:35px;
    padding-top:10px;
    background:#7b983a;
    vertical-align:middle;
    text-align:center;
}

#frame img {padding-bottom:10px;}

#footer {
    
    height:100px;
    background:url(../images/footer.jpg);
    clear:both;
    padding-top:172px;
}

.crop {
    display:block;
    height:91px;
    width:91px;
    background-repeat: no-repeat;
}

.register {
    width:250px;
}

.special {
    width:230px;
}

#slider{
    height:112px;
    width:926px;
    background:url(../images/bgStrip.jpg);
    text-align:center;
    padding-left:4px;
}

#slider li {
    display:inline;
}
img{border:none;}

#contact {
    width:500px;
    margin-left:125px;
    text-align:left;
}

#status {
    font-size:13px;
    color:#9c302a;
}

#credits {
    font-size:11px;
}

#gallery {
    margin-left:40px;
}

.gallery {
    border:solid 5px #7b983d;
    margin:5px 5px 0 0;
    width:170px;
    vertical-align:middle;
}

input, textarea {
    width:500px;
    border:none;
    margin-bottom:5px;
    background:#e9e3c1;
}

